Question

A charge Q is uniformly distributed over a large plastic plate. The electric field at a point P close to the centre of the plate is 10Vm1 . If the plastic plate is replaced by a copper plate of the same geometrical dimensions and carrying the same charge Q , the electric field at the point P will become.

Open in App
Solution

Step 1: Electric field due to a uniformly charged plate
Electric field at a point P close to the centre of the plate:
E=σ2ε0
Where σ=QA is the surface charge density

Step 2: Electric field due to copper plate
Both Copper plate and Plastic plate have the same charge and same dimensions.
Therefore, surface charge density (σ) would remain same in both cases.
Hence Electric field at point P will be same due to both the sheets.

E=10Vm1
